When choosing software testing tools, teams often face the decision between open-source solutions like Selenium and commercial options like TestComplete. Both serve the purpose of automating tests, but their approach, features, and costs differ significantly. Selenium, with its vast community and flexibility, appeals to teams with coding skills willing to manage setup and maintenance. TestComplete, on the other hand, provides a more streamlined, user-friendly interface, making it accessible to non-developers. Understanding these differences helps teams select the right tool based on technical capacity, budget, and project needs.

Key Differences
The primary distinction between Selenium and TestComplete lies in their target user base and approach to automation. Selenium’s open-source model provides extensive flexibility and customization options, appealing to teams with strong scripting skills who need tailored testing solutions. However, this flexibility comes with a steeper learning curve and higher ongoing maintenance. Conversely, TestComplete offers a more accessible, user-friendly environment designed for teams that prefer a visual interface and integrated support, reducing setup time and technical barriers. This makes TestComplete particularly attractive for teams with limited coding expertise or those seeking rapid deployment.
In terms of cost, Selenium’s free license significantly lowers initial investment, but organizations should account for potential costs related to infrastructure, training, and maintenance. TestComplete’s licensing fee might be justified by its ease of use, support, and faster setup, especially for teams that prioritize time-to-value. The choice ultimately hinges on technical capacity, budget, and the need for customization versus simplicity.
Detailed Comparison
Ease of Use (TestComplete wins — major)
Selenium requires users to write scripts in languages such as Java, Python, or C#, demanding programming skills and familiarity with command-line tools. Its setup involves configuring drivers, frameworks, and sometimes complex environment variables, making it less accessible for non-technical team members. This results in a major gap in ease of use for teams lacking coding expertise. TestComplete offers a drag-and-drop interface with minimal scripting, enabling testers to create and run tests quickly without deep programming knowledge. The usability gap is major, meaning teams with limited technical skills will find TestComplete significantly easier to adopt and maintain.
Flexibility and Customization (Selenium wins — moderate)
Selenium’s open-source nature allows complete control over test scripts, environments, and integrations. Users can extend functionalities through custom code, making it suitable for complex, tailored testing scenarios. This flexibility is a major advantage for teams with specific requirements. TestComplete provides a rich set of built-in features and supports scripting in languages like JavaScript and Python, but its scope for customization is more limited compared to Selenium. The flexibility gap is moderate, favoring Selenium for highly specialized testing needs.
Integration and Ecosystem (TestComplete wins — moderate)
Selenium integrates with numerous CI/CD tools, test frameworks, and reporting systems, thanks to its open standards and community-developed plugins. This broad ecosystem enables high adaptability but requires additional configuration. TestComplete offers seamless integration within its proprietary ecosystem and with popular tools like Jenkins, Jira, and Selenium WebDriver, providing a smoother out-of-the-box experience. The integration gap is moderate, with TestComplete offering easier initial setup but less extensibility outside its environment.
Cost and Licensing (Selenium wins — major)
Selenium is free, making it ideal for organizations with limited budgets or those preferring open-source solutions. However, costs can accrue through infrastructure, training, and maintenance. TestComplete requires a paid license, with prices varying based on features and user seats. While the upfront cost is higher, it often reduces total operational expenses by simplifying setup and support. The cost gap is major; teams with budget constraints should lean toward Selenium, but those valuing ease and support may find TestComplete worth the investment.
Support and Community (TestComplete wins — moderate)
Selenium’s large, active community provides extensive online resources, forums, and third-party tools, but official support is limited to community-driven assistance. TestComplete offers professional support, regular updates, and comprehensive documentation, which can be critical for enterprise deployments. The support gap is moderate; organizations with mission-critical testing may prefer TestComplete’s structured support, while smaller teams might rely on Selenium’s community.
Cross-platform Compatibility (Selenium wins — minor)
Selenium supports multiple browsers (Chrome, Firefox, Edge, Safari) and operating systems (Windows, macOS, Linux) with minimal effort, making it highly versatile for diverse environments. TestComplete also offers broad platform support, including mobile testing, with straightforward setup. The gap is minor, but Selenium’s open-source flexibility allows for more customized cross-platform configurations.
Maintenance and Updates (TestComplete wins — major)
Selenium relies heavily on community updates, which can be inconsistent but free. Users must handle maintenance tasks themselves. TestComplete provides regular, vendor-managed updates, ensuring stability and compatibility, which reduces ongoing effort. The gap is major; teams valuing stability and predictable updates should favor TestComplete, while those comfortable with manual upkeep might prefer Selenium.
Learning Curve (TestComplete wins — major)
Selenium’s scripting requirements result in a long learning curve, especially for non-developers. Training and experience are necessary to develop reliable tests, making initial adoption slower. TestComplete’s visual approach shortens the learning curve, allowing users to create tests quickly with minimal coding. This makes the gap major, favoring teams seeking rapid onboarding and quick results.
Selenium: Pros and Cons
Pros:
- Free and open-source, minimizing initial costs
- Extremely flexible and customizable for complex scenarios
- Large, active community provides abundant resources
- Supports multiple languages and platforms
Cons:
- Requires significant scripting knowledge
- Longer setup and maintenance times
- Limited official support
TestComplete: Pros and Cons
Pros:
- User-friendly with minimal scripting required
- Faster setup and easier onboarding
- Official support and regular updates
- Integrated environment simplifies workflows
Cons:
- Higher licensing costs
- Less flexible for highly specialized needs
- Vendor lock-in within its ecosystem
Who Should Choose What
Choose Selenium if:
- Your team has strong programming skills and prefers full control
- Budget constraints prevent purchasing commercial tools
- Your project requires highly tailored testing scenarios
Choose TestComplete if:
- Your team lacks extensive coding expertise
- You need quick deployment with minimal setup
- Support and stability are critical for your testing process

Frequently Asked Questions
Is Selenium suitable for mobile testing?
While Selenium primarily targets web browsers on desktop platforms, it can be used with additional frameworks like Appium for mobile testing. TestComplete also supports mobile testing out of the box, making it more straightforward for mobile automation.
Which tool provides better long-term value?
Selenium offers better long-term value for teams with coding expertise and limited budgets, as it is free and highly customizable. TestComplete’s value lies in its support, ease of use, and faster setup, which can reduce long-term operational costs for less technical teams.
Can I switch from one to the other later?
Switching from Selenium to TestComplete or vice versa involves significant effort, especially if many custom scripts or integrations are involved. Consider your current needs and future scalability when choosing, as transitioning can be complex.
